• کاربردهای هوش مصنوعی در توسعه برنامه‌های وب مدرن

    منتشر شده در 1404/06/21 | بازدید : 15 بار | زمان مطالعه : 15 دقیقه

    هوش مصنوعی به سرعت در حال تبدیل شدن به جزء جدایی‌ناپذیر توسعه برنامه‌های وب است. از ارائه پیشنهاد‌های هوشمندانه به کاربران گرفته تا تسهیل جستجوی متنی و تصویری، AI قابلیت ارتقای تجربه کاربری و افزایش بهره‌وری سامانه‌های تحت وب را فراهم کرده است. در این مقاله، با موارد کاربردی مهم و قابل پیاده‌سازی هوش مصنوعی در وب، ابزارها و تکنولوژی‌های مرتبط با آن آشنا می‌شوید.

    بیشتر بخوانید
  • کاربرد AI Agent ها در برنامه نویسی: تحول در توسعه نرم‌افزار با هوش مصنوعی

    منتشر شده در 1404/06/21 | بازدید : 14 بار | زمان مطالعه : 15 دقیقه

    در این مقاله با مفهوم Agent AI در حوزه برنامه‌نویسی آشنا می‌شوید. Agent ها ابزارهای مبتنی بر هوش مصنوعی هستند که می‌توانند کارهای متعددی مانند نوشتن کد، تست خودکار، پیشنهاد بهینه‌سازی و حتی تعامل با محیط توسعه را به‌صورت خودکار انجام دهند. ما در این مقاله نحوه عملکرد، مزایا، ابزارهای موجود و مثال‌های عملی از کاربرد این فناوری در توسعه نرم‌افزار را بررسی می‌کنیم.

    بیشتر بخوانید
  • بهینه‌سازی عملکرد برنامه‌های وب با استفاده از Caching

    منتشر شده در 1404/06/21 | بازدید : 16 بار | زمان مطالعه : 15 دقیقه

    Caching یکی از قدیمی‌ترین و در عین‌حال مؤثرترین تکنیک‌ها برای بهینه‌سازی عملکرد برنامه‌های وب است. با اعمال درست استراتژی‌های caching می‌توان زمان بارگذاری صفحات را کاهش داد، فشار روی دیتابیس را کم کرد و تجربه کاربری بهتری فراهم آورد. در این مقاله به انواع cache، ابزارهای پرکاربرد، اجرای caching در سمت سرور و کلاینت و نکات امنیتی آن پرداخته شده است.

    بیشتر بخوانید
  • کاربرد هوش مصنوعی در توسعه برنامه‌های وب

    منتشر شده در 1404/06/21 | بازدید : 10 بار | زمان مطالعه : 15 دقیقه

    هوش مصنوعی (AI) نقش فزاینده‌ای در بهبود عملکرد و کارایی برنامه‌های وب ایفا می‌کند. از چت‌بات‌ها تا سیستم‌های پیشنهادگر، هوش مصنوعی می‌تواند تجربه کاربری را عمیقاً متحول کرده و فرآیندهای پیچیده را خودکار کند. در این مقاله، با کاربردهای متنوع AI در وب، ابزارهای رایج و بهترین شیوه‌های پیاده‌سازی آن آشنا خواهید شد.

    بیشتر بخوانید
  • چگونه با استفاده از Caching عملکرد برنامه‌های وب را بهبود دهیم؟

    منتشر شده در 1404/06/21 | بازدید : 9 بار | زمان مطالعه : 15 دقیقه

    در این مقاله به بررسی تکنیک‌های مؤثر Caching برای بهبود عملکرد برنامه‌های وب می‌پردازیم. Caching یکی از مؤثرترین روش‌ها برای کاهش زمان پاسخگویی، کاهش بار سرور و افزایش تجربه کاربری است. با معرفی انواع Cache (کش مرورگر، CDN، کش سرور و ...) و نحوه پیاده‌سازی هر یک، شما می‌توانید اپلیکیشن‌های خود را سریع‌تر و بهینه‌تر بسازید.

    بیشتر بخوانید
  • نقش هوش مصنوعی در توسعه برنامه های وب مدرن

    منتشر شده در 1404/06/21 | بازدید : 14 بار | زمان مطالعه : 15 دقیقه

    هوش مصنوعی تحولی عظیم در دنیای فناوری ایجاد کرده است و توسعه برنامه‌های وب نیز از این قاعده مستثنی نیست. استفاده از AI در تحلیل داده‌ها، تجربه کاربری، چت‌بات‌ها و بهینه‌سازی عملکرد برنامه‌ها باعث افزایش کارایی و رقابت‌پذیری نرم‌افزارها شده است. در این مقاله به نقش‌های کلیدی هوش مصنوعی در برنامه‌نویسی وب می‌پردازیم و مثال‌های کاربردی از نحوه پیاده‌سازی آن را بررسی می‌کنیم.

    بیشتر بخوانید
  • کاربرد RAG در هوش مصنوعی و بهبود پاسخ‌دهی مدل‌های زبانی

    منتشر شده در 1404/06/21 | بازدید : 13 بار | زمان مطالعه : 15 دقیقه

    RAG یا Retrieval-Augmented Generation یکی از تکنیک‌های کلیدی در حوزه مدل‌های زبانی بزرگ (LLM) است که با ترکیب جستجوی اطلاعات و تولید متن، دقت پاسخ‌ به سوالات را افزایش می‌دهد. در این مقاله با ساختار معماری RAG، مزایا، کاربردها و یک مثال عملی از پیاده‌سازی آن آشنا خواهید شد.

    بیشتر بخوانید
  • چگونه با استفاده از Caching عملکرد برنامه‌های وب را افزایش دهیم؟

    منتشر شده در 1404/06/21 | بازدید : 7 بار | زمان مطالعه : 15 دقیقه

    در این مقاله با مفهوم Caching و نقش حیاتی آن در بهبود عملکرد برنامه‌های وب آشنا می‌شوید. با بررسی انواع کش، شیوه‌های پیاده‌سازی و مثال‌های کاربردی خواهید آموخت چگونه با این تکنیک ساده ولی قدرتمند، سرعت بارگذاری صفحات را افزایش داده، فشار روی سرور را کاهش داده و تجربه کاربری بهتری فراهم کنید.

    بیشتر بخوانید